Recognizing Manipulation Tactics
Living with a covert narcissist husband can be emotionally draining and challenging, especially when you start noticing the subtle manipulation tactics that aim to distort your reality and control your perceptions. Recognizing these manipulation tactics is crucial for maintaining your emotional well-being and regaining control of your life.
Here are some key points to consider:
- Pay attention to gaslighting techniques: The covert narcissist may distort your perception of reality to make you doubt yourself.
- Be aware of victim playing: They might portray themselves as the innocent party to manipulate sympathy and deflect blame.
- Notice emotional isolation tactics: The narcissist may isolate you from friends and family to maintain control over you.
- Watch out for passive-aggressive behavior: This can manifest through sarcasm, silent treatment, or backhanded compliments.
Understanding these tactics is the first step in protecting yourself from further emotional trauma. Seek support, whether through building a support system or seeking professional help, to navigate the complexities of dealing with a covert narcissist in an abusive relationship.

How Does a Covert Narcissist Treat His Wife?
Living with a covert narcissist can be emotionally draining. Their charming facade in public masks a manipulative and controlling nature behind closed doors. They belittle their spouse subtly, lack empathy, and dismiss feelings. This behavior can lead to emotional abuse and constant tension.
Setting boundaries, seeking support, and prioritizing self-care are crucial steps. It's essential to communicate assertively and understand narcissistic dynamics to protect emotional well-being.
What Do Covert Narcissists Want in a Relationship?
Covert narcissists want constant admiration, control, and validation in a relationship. They seek power and prioritize their own needs while appearing charming and humble. Their manipulative tactics aim to assert dominance and maintain a façade of vulnerability.
Understanding their desire for validation and their struggle with empathy is key in navigating a relationship with a covert narcissist. Recognizing their tendencies and setting boundaries is crucial for self-preservation and maintaining emotional wellbeing.
